Step-by-step Shadowing Guide

For learners aiming to master English speaking through the shadowing technique, the transcript of this video offers an ideal text to practice. Here’s how to effectively incorporate the shadow speech method:

  1. Listen Actively: First, watch the video a couple of times without pausing. Pay attention to the pronunciation and intonation of Jack and Emma.
  2. Segment the Dialogue: Break down the conversation into smaller chunks. Focus on one phrase at a time, such as "Guess what I just found."
  3. Imitate and Shadow: Play the video again, and while it’s playing, repeat what you hear immediately after the speakers—this is your shadowspeak practice.
  4. Record Yourself: Use a recording app to capture your speech as you shadow the dialogue. This helps in identifying areas of improvement.
  5. Review and Reflect: Finally, compare your recordings with the original audio. Focus on accent, rhythm, and fluency. This stage is crucial for refining your skills.

Qu'est-ce que la technique du Shadowing ?

Le Shadowing est une technique d'apprentissage des langues fondée sur la science, développée à l'origine pour la formation des interprètes professionnels. Le principe est simple mais puissant : vous écoutez de l'anglais natif et le répétez immédiatement à voix haute — comme une ombre suivant le locuteur avec un décalage de 1 à 2 secondes. Les recherches montrent une amélioration significative de la précision de la prononciation, de l'intonation, du rythme, des liaisons, de la compréhension orale et de la fluidité.
